Hutchinson City Council agrees to tear down a historic building
After a public hearing Tuesday, the Hutchinson City Council agreed to tear down the old Sugar Mill building in the 600 block of East First. The building suffered a partial collapse in February, and owner Ted Robinson wants to tear down the rest of the structure. “You know I hate to see the building get torn down, honestly. But, at this point, I don’t see that there are any other options. I don’t have the funds to correctly rebuild it,” he said.
